Output d81ca16be6eb98846f50ca5edab5e8a00f767ec35fe43065ffa4e1e7cffce3aa:0

value
238391
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31f61c93aa75cc0f0a1f0386fce3d41bf58b66347aa52ce37e79cdfb87e40aad
address
bc1px8mpeya2whxq7zslqwr0ec75r06cke3502jjecm708xlhplyp2kscwx4h2
transaction
d81ca16be6eb98846f50ca5edab5e8a00f767ec35fe43065ffa4e1e7cffce3aa
confirmations
1500
spent
true